Занятие 20: Combine | Swift | UIKit
Это занятие мы посвятим фреймворку Combine от Apple. Посмотрим базовые моменты и как можно применить это все в проекте. Для связи: https://t.me/ildar_ios
Поддержать автора: https://www.paypal.com/donate/?hosted...
00:00 - Введение 01:25 - Введение в Combine и реактивное программирование 04:15 - Publisher & Subscriber 11:25 - Пример использование Combine + NotificationCenter 25:25 - @Published и примеры использования 32:41 - MVVM + @Published поля 44:30 - Использование main потока при sink 50:00 - Использование Publisher запроса в сеть 58:00 - Создание своего Publisher для UITextField 1:13:15 - PassthroughSubject - прокидываем данные 1:18:05 - Объединяем Publisher-ы